The event brought together aspiring and emerging models from across Oyo State and beyond, offering them professional grooming, industry exposure, and personal development — all completely free of charge.

The masterclass was led by Larry Walker, the renowned CEO of LAW Models Academy, widely respected as one of Africa’s foremost modeling coaches and talent developers. Through practical sessions, lectures, and live demonstrations, Larry shared decades of experience with the participants, equipping them with the skills, discipline, and mindset required to excel not only in modeling but in life.
“This isn’t just about fashion or the runway. It’s about identity, confidence, and turning potential into global opportunity,” Larry Walker remarked during the opening session.
The masterclass drew over 1,000 youth participants who joined through various online and live channels, demonstrating the rising interest in modeling as a career and tool for empowerment among young Nigerians.
A more intensive, physical workshop was also held for 20 shortlisted participants, who were selected for their commitment, potential, and passion. These individuals received hands-on training, professional polaroid photography sessions, and ultimately earned Certificates of Participation at the end of the 4-day bootcamp.
For many participants, this wasn’t just another event — it was a breakthrough.
“I never thought I’d get this far. This is more than a certificate; it’s a launchpad,” shared Esther O., one of the participants selected for international opportunity.
